Output bd8432f88f9bdd63c65ad521be55bfa8d57a36ad2d20e19215441d055536e914:2

value
2174552034
script pubkey
OP_0 OP_PUSHBYTES_20 344af960bbb89a320d9ae162017e3532ee993ab6
address
tb1qx390jc9mhzdryrv6u93qzl34xthfjw4kn88j60
transaction
bd8432f88f9bdd63c65ad521be55bfa8d57a36ad2d20e19215441d055536e914
confirmations
7917
spent
true